MVC 4局部视图中的奇怪行为

时间:2014-08-12 10:35:22

标签: vb.net asp.net-mvc-4 listbox partial-views asp.net-mvc-partialview

我得到了这个简单的局部视图

@ModelType someModel

<div>
    @Code
        Dim list = //some Ienumerable of SelectListItem
        Html.ListBox("MappingFields", list)
    End Code
</div>

相同的代码很好地在主视图中工作。但是当我将它转移到局部视图并在主控制器中执行操作时:

    Function RetrurnMyPartialView(id As String) As PartialViewResult
        //get model for id
        Return PartialView("_partialView", model)
    End Function

它不起作用!!

我得到了另一个具有类似实现的部分视图,并且工作正常。可以在部分视图中使用ListBox吗?

这浪费了差不多一天。部分视图生成的html是一个空div,如:

<div>

</div>

我尝试调试,模型,列表项和一切都正确绑定。

请帮助..谢谢。

0 个答案:

没有答案